Question:
What does Oak Woods Acquisition Corp actually do?
Answer:
Oak Woods Acquisition Corporation is a blank check company incorporated in the Cayman Islands on March 11, 2022, with the sole purpose of effecting a merger, share exchange, asset acquisition, or similar business combination with one or more businesses. The company has not yet identified a specific target business and has no current business combination under consideration. Its primary activities since its IPO on March 28, 2023, have involved identifying and evaluating potential acquisition candidates. Oak Woods Acquisition Corporation is currently in the process of a proposed merger with Huajin (China) Holdings Limited, a company providing elderly care and health care services.
Question:
What are Oak Woods Acquisition Corp's revenue drivers?
Answer:
The company currently has no operating revenue and expects to generate non-operating income from interest earned on its Trust Account proceeds. Operating revenues are not anticipated until after the completion of a business combination.
